Interact | triggeredMessage | dispatchers | <dispatcherName>
The configuration properties in this category define settings for a specific dispatcher in triggered messages.
category name
- Description
-
This property defines the name of this dispatcher. The name must be unique among all dispatchers.
type
- Description
-
This property defines the disptacher type.
- Valid Values
-
InMemoryQueue | JMSQueue | Custom | Kafka
Note: For WebSphere and WebLogic, it is recommended to use the latest supplied JVM fix pack version. If you have used Kafka in the previous version, then you can set the type as Kafka in the upgraded version.JMSQueue only supports WebLogic. You cannot use JMSQueue if you use WebSphere Application Server.
className
- Description
-
This property defines the fully qualified class name of this dispatcher implementation. If the type is InMemoryQueue the value should be empty. If the type is custom, this setting must have the following value "
com.unicacorp.interact.eventhandler.triggeredmessage.dispatchers. KafkaDispatcher
". If the type is Kafka, then the value must be empty.
classPath
- Description
-
This property defines the URL to the JAR file that includes the implementation of this dispatcher. If the type is Kafka, then the value must be empty.
